1How important is donor age in liver transplantation?显示文摘The age of liver donors has been increasing in the past several years because of a donor shortage. In the United States, 33% of donors are age 50 years or older, as are more than 50% in some European countries. The impact of donor age on liver transplantation(LT) has been analyzed in several studies with contradictory conclusions. Nevertheless, recent analyses of the largest databases demonstrate that having an older donor is a risk factor for graft failure. Donor age is included as a risk factor in the more relevant graft survival scores, such as the Donor Risk Index, donor age and Model for End-stage Liver Disease, Survival Outcomes Following Liver Transplantation, and the Balance of Risk. The use of old donors is related to an increased rate of biliary complications and hepatitis C virus-related graft failure. Although liver function does not seem to be significantly affected by age, the incidence of several liver diseases increases with age, and the capacity of the liver to manage or overcome liver diseases or external injuries decreases. 2Conversion from calcineurin inhibitors to mTOR inhibitors stabilizes diabetic and hypertensive nephropathy after liver transplant显示文摘AIM: To investigate if conversion to the mammalian target of rapamycin inhibitors(mTORi) improves renal function in diabetic and/or hypertensive liver transplant patients immunosuppressed with tacrolimus or cyclosporine.METHODS: The study included 86 liver graft recipients immunosuppressed with mTORi treatment after orthotopic liver transplantation(OLT), including all liver recipients with worsening renal function before conversion to mTORi(n = 55 patients) and recipients with normal renal function who converted to m TORi for other reasons(n = 31 patients). We identified patients with diabetes mellitus(n = 28), arterial hypertension(n = 27), proteinuria(n = 27) and all three factors(n = 8)(some patients have hypertension and diabetes and no proteinuria). The primary endpoint was evolution in renal function defined as the development in plasma creatinine as a function of diabetes mellitus(DM), hypertension(HT) or proteinuria. We required elevated serum creatinine for at least two weeks to define renal dysfunction.RESULTS: Only patients that converted because of renal failure with plasma creatinine levels > 1.5 mg/dL showed an improvement of renal function(2.14 to 1.77 mg/dL)(P = 0.02). Patients with DM showed no improvement of serum creatinine levels(1.31 mg/dL to 1.37 mg/dL) compared with non DM patients(1.31 mg/dL to 1.15 mg/dL)(P = 0.01), HT patients(1.48 mg/dL to 1.5 mg/dL) with non HT patients(1.21mg/d L to 1.08 mg/dL) and patients with proteinuria(1.44 mg/dL to 1.41 mg/dL) and no proteinuria(1.31 mg/dL to 1.11 mg/dL). CONCLUSION: In OLT recipients with diabetes or hypertensive nephropathy, conversion to m TORi does not improve renal function but stabilizes plasma levels of creatinine. Proteinuria is not a contraindication to conversion to m TORi; it also stabilizes renal function. 3Land cover changes and fragmentation in mountain neotropical ecosystems of Oaxaca, Mexico under community forest management显示文摘Changes in land cover have a direct impact on forest ecosystem goods and services. In this study, changes in land cover in Sierra de Juarez–Oaxaca ecosystems were estimated using a consistent processing of Landsat images and OBIA methodology. Additionally, landscape analyses using FRAGSTAT were conducted. In 2014, Sierra de Juarez–Oaxaca was covered by approximately 84% of forests, mainly pine-oak and cloud forests. After extensive deforestation until 2001, this trend was reversed and the forest cover surface area in 2014 was slightly higher than in 1979. The comparison of the landscape structure of the forested and agricultural lands suggests an increase in habitat heterogeneity. However, interspersion and juxtaposition indices, showing the patch shape by patch area and perimeter, were similar throughout the study period(1979–2014). Social and economic drivers can explain this situation: namely, community organization, forest enterprises, payment for ecosystem services programs, and changes of agricultural activity. Communities in the Sierra of Oaxaca have reforested degraded lands, created community forest enterprises, and preserved the forest under conservation schemes like those proposed by the Mexican payment for ecosystem services programs.
